Hi Fred, sorry you are here, but I hope we can provide some support. There are many kind patients here to help you think things through or even provide another perspective. In the meantime:

1. Do you have recent imaging of your lumbar spine? Did you get copies of the digital images and reports? How is your lumbar spine described by the radiology report?

2. What level of pain do you have (1-10), and how does that affect your quality of life?

3. Do you have a spine doctor that you like and trust? What has he/she said about your situation?

If the spinal disc continued to herniate some time after surgery, perhaps the continued degeneration/re-herniation simply impinged the nerve. But we would be guessing without the benefit of your future imaging studies and surgical consult. If that is the case, that may bode well for your future recovery -- as that could be resolved through fusion, ADR or many other procedures.
